Bodegas Azpea
Bodegas Azpea is a family-run winery founded in 2000, located in the town of Lumbier, in Navarra. Its roots are closely connected to the area’s long-standing agricultural heritage and to a deeply ingrained wine culture, as winemaking has been part of everyday life in the village for generations, both for personal consumption and for local trade.
Lumbier has been historically linked to viticulture since ancient times and was already mentioned in the 1st century AD by Pliny the Elder as a wine-producing settlement. Today, Bodegas Azpea continues to honour this legacy, preserving the same dedication to vineyard work and traditional winemaking that has defined the town for centuries, and keeping alive one of the oldest known winemaking traditions in Navarra.
